Balatonszárszó on Lake Balaton’s south shore is gearing up for a packed 2026 with festivals, runs, theater, and more across multiple venues. Just an hour’s drive from Budapest in stunning natural surroundings, this spot draws crowds for its mix of culture, sports, and chill vibes. The year kicks off on April 2 with Akt hegedűvel (Nude with Violin)—Art-Színtér’s show—plus Csukás István Memorial Day. April 11 is Költészet napja (Poetry Day).
Running Highlights
June 20 at 6 p.m. marks the 1st Szentivánéji Futőtűz éjszakai futófesztivál (St. John’s Firefly Night Run Festival) at Lakeside Park (Tóparti park). Join a summer half-marathon, pick shorter festival distances, or stroll the lakeshore in the evening glow. Winter fun hits on December 13 from 8 a.m. to 1 p.m. with the 5th Balatonszárszói Télapó Futás (Santa Run) at Central Beach (Központi Strand).
Theater Season at KULTKIKÖTŐ – Csukás Színház Nagyszínpad
Catch these hits: July 4 Centiről centire (Inch by Inch) $16–$21; July 11 Akt hegedűvel (Nude with Violin) $16–$21; July 18 Mondjad, Atikám! (Tell Me, Ati!) $16–$21; July 25 Életed hétvégéje (Weekend of Your Life) $16–$21; August 1 A Pál utcai fiúk (The Paul Street Boys) $21; August 15 Budapest Bár $35–$40; August 22 Hőhullám (Heatwave) $21–$27. All at the main stage.
